Why Move Family Video Off VHS?
Families often postpone a VHS project because the cassettes appear secure on a shelf. The practical obstacle may arrive later, when a dependable VCR is no longer available.
A digital transfer lets relatives review footage on current devices, help identify people and events, and preserve their own copies.
Keeping the source tapes and maintaining independent digital backups provides more options than relying on either format alone.

Viewing and Backing Up Converted VHS Files
With Liberty Cloud access, recordings that once required a VCR become digital files the family can view and download. Online delivery is especially useful when the people in a recording now live in different households.
A thumb drive can provide another convenient copy. For irreplaceable family media, keep downloads in more than one storage location rather than treating a single account, computer, or device as the entire archive.
Use descriptive names once the contents are known. A year, family name, or event can make the files understandable later, while a short inventory can document which digital file came from each cassette.

Organize a Home-Video Conversion Project
Gather cassettes from the places where family media tends to be stored and keep original cases, labels, and handwritten notes with the matching tape. Ask relatives whether they have related recordings that should be included in the same project.
Create a simple inventory by numbering the tapes and recording only facts that are known. Do not guess at the contents of an unlabeled cassette; a neutral identifier can be replaced after the family reviews the finished file.
If a cassette has a broken shell, visible mold, moisture exposure, or another concerning condition, keep it separate and mention the issue before processing. Avoid testing a questionable tape in a household VCR.
Submit only recordings you own or are authorized to copy. After delivery, document where backup copies are stored so future family members can locate and understand the archive.
